N-ALLYLPHTHALIMIDE

Base Information Edit
  • Chemical Name:N-ALLYLPHTHALIMIDE
  • CAS No.:5428-09-1
  • Molecular Formula:C11H9 N O2
  • Molecular Weight:187.198
  • Hs Code.:2925190090
  • Mol file:5428-09-1.mol
N-ALLYLPHTHALIMIDE

Synonyms:1H-Isoindole-1,3(2H)-dione,2-(2-propenyl)- (9CI); Phthalimide, N-allyl- (7CI,8CI);2-(2-Propen-1-yl)-1H-isoindol-1,3(2H)-dione; 2-Allylisoindoline-1,3-dione;Allylphthalimide; N-(2-Propenyl)phthalimide; N-Allylphthalimide; NSC 12801

Chemical Property of N-ALLYLPHTHALIMIDE Edit
Chemical Property:
  • Vapor Pressure:0.00145mmHg at 25°C 
  • Melting Point:68.0 to 72.0 °C 
  • Boiling Point:296.2°Cat760mmHg 
  • PKA:-2.18±0.20(Predicted) 
  • Flash Point:129°C 
  • PSA:37.38000 
  • Density:1.233g/cm3 
  • LogP:1.40650 
  • Storage Temp.:2-8°C
